Hello,

I am relocating to the cincinnati area. Ideally I would like to be somewhere between Cincy and Dayton. Any suggestions as to a nice suburban area in that area. The relocation is going to move fast and I need to be there at the end of may. Im looking for the typical, low-crime, good schools, cleaner areas.

What type of area do you like to live in. If I had to live in between the two, I'd likely live in Lebanon. Small town feel, but nicely kept area, with intelligent people living there. Not too rural small town feeling, if you kwim? Other places like Middletown and Waynesville, I like, but not sure if I personally would live there. A little too slow for me.
